Quote Originally Posted by Renathras View Post
Yeah, but isn't that ALREADY an improvement?

Healing would be more engaging if you were actually pressing more buttons, and that would be pressing more buttons.

Further, it would make things like efficiency and MP management actually important concepts. As it is, you blow oGCDs, everything is healed, you then spam Glare and keep Lucid on CD. There's no thought or nuance there.

Actively choosing between Medica or Cure 3, Cure 1 or Cure 2, Regen, or Cure 1/2, and when a situation DOES warrant using one of your more limited oGCD emergency tools already sounds more engaging. And it's not like things would necessarily be massively HARDER, per se (if that's a concern). Anything you heal with Afflatus Solace/Tetragrammaton or Afflatus Rapture can be directly substituted for Cure 2 and Medica 1, respectively, as they have the same potencies. It's not as direct, but a lot of the other healers have similar tool comparisons, like Lustrate/Excog to Physic/Adlo (ish) and so on. If the MP costs are somewhat reduced and healers actually have MP regen tools that are used for when MP is low and not on CD (imagine if Lucid had a weaker base potency but scaled higher the lower your MP was when you used it, rewarding waiting to use it until lower MP values instead of just keeping it rolling), then there'd still be no problems.

The fact is, healers press far more than 1/2 buttons NOW. Just the community has decided if they aren't GCDs, they don't count. So if healing was shifted to GCDs and oGCD heals were emergency/panic buttons (as they arguably should be), that would already fix the complaints...
